How to Choose the Best Lightroom Preset Pack for You

The right preset depends on how you shoot and where you edit.

  • Phone-first workflow: choose packs that include DNG files for Lightroom Mobile.
  • Desktop workflow: choose packs with XMP files for Lightroom Classic or Lightroom desktop.
  • Mixed workflow: choose packs that include both file types.
  • Niche workflow: go directly to car, wedding, or real-estate-specific collections.
